A thermostat is also a necessary part of a water heater. A good thermostat will keep the water at a consistent temperature. However, if the thermostat is malfunctioning, the temperature may fluctuate, making the water cold or hot.
 
The anode rod is another part of the water heater. This part prevents corrosion inside the tank. When it corrodes, it can cause other parts to corrode, too. To avoid corrosion, it is best to replace it every five years or so. If the anode rod is not replaced, it may also cause the water to turn green or blue. The water may also start to smell like garlic.
 
The pressure relief valve is another small part of the water heater. It is a safety measure when the tank pressure gets too high. If the valve is damaged or leaking, it may have to be replaced. The pressure relief valve may cost around $20 to $200, depending on the manufacturer.
